titi in English

noun
1
a small forest-dwelling monkey of South America.
Robert Wallace, working for the New York-based Wildlife Conservation Society, was surveying in Bolivia's Madidi national park five years ago when he found what he concluded was a previously unrecorded species of titi monkey .
2
a shrub or small tree with leathery leaves.
A human path through the swamp is carved with a machete, although the resulting trail often seems like a feeble attempt at penetrating the hidden blackwater ponds and the massive jungles of titi , smilax, gallberry, cypress, and gum.
